Actor Sylvester Stallone muda in Palm Beach y se al club Mar-A-Lago de Trump

| 11/04/2021 – 7:22am (GMT-4)

Popular actor Sylvester Stallone moves to Palm Beach and appears to have become one of the newest members of the Mar-A-Lago club in Donald Trump.

A source who claimed to have seen Stallone at the club last month told Page Six that: “Sly has just become a member of Mar-a-Lago,” as reported this Saturday by the outlet, which specializes in celebrity news, gossip, entertainment and pop culture.

Stallone, 74, has previously been a guest at Mar-a-Lago, having attended a 2016 New Years Eve party there, in which he was seen posing with some fellow guest guests for photos, all raising their fists in a characteristic boxing pose.

The singer of the legendary “Rocky” is a lover of the Florida climate and atmosphere. According Page SixIn December, the actor bought a $ 35 million complex near the Mar-A-Lago club in Palm Beach, Florida.

Stallone’s new property would have seven rooms amid 1,230 square meters of living space, plus nearly 80 linear meters of sandy beach with a dock and a pool pavilion with an outdoor cabana.

The “Rambo” star also owned a Florida home on Miami’s Biscayne Bay, but the actor was reportedly looking for a Palm Beach home since last year.

While the Stallone representative did not comment on the Mar-a-Lago membership, the actor revealed this week that he will not appear in a third film of “Creed”, the hit franchise derived from “Rocky”, information he shared through social networks and that his representative later confirmed to The Hollywood Reporter.

The actor also announced the creation of a new director’s cut of “Rocky IV”, which will be released to coincide with the 35th anniversary of the film. Meanwhile, Stallone will have more time to spend at home and, who knows, play golf at Donald Trump’s club.
